Gingerbread Latte
This homemade copycat Starbucks gingerbread latte is easy to make without a coffee maker. A delicious coffee recipe perfect for fall or winter.

- ½ tablespoon molasses
- 2 cups milk
- ⅓ cup strong brewed coffee (or espresso)
- ½ teaspoon cinnamon
- ¼ teaspoon ground ginger
- ¼ teaspoon ground cloves
- ⅛ teaspoon ground nutmeg
Add molasses, seasoning and milk to a pot on the stove. Stir regularly while you warm the mixture up over low to medium heat. The milk should only be warm, not boil or simmer.

Add the strong brewed coffee to the milk, and stir to incorporate evenly.

Optionally, if you have a milk frother, you can use it to make the latte more foamy.
Pour into a cup, and serve.
- Use any milk that you like, such as skim milk, oat milk or soy milk.
- Optionally, top the latte with whipped cream and gingerbread men.
- If you want the latte to keep warm for longer, you can pour it into a thermos or a flask suitable for warm beverages.
- Keep an eye on the milk as it heats up, as it can boil over very quickly.
